Transaction 376c12d3398f5fc38d17783cd254b391b783513643a4e76a6cdf49a237c864ed
1 Input
1 Output
-
376c12d3398f5fc38d17783cd254b391b783513643a4e76a6cdf49a237c864ed:0
- value
- 609019
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d39950f7edca06de9f510895b23de0fc04d0a99
- address
- bc1qe5ue2rm7mjsxm604zzy4kg77plqy6z5efutyv7